1
5.2m
4.7
126.8k
Website:https://rizz.app
Email:[email protected]
Address:16192 Coastal Hwy, Lewes, DE 19958-3608, United States
View on Play Store
Installs: 5,151,248Score: 4.66Ratings: 126,762
Price: N/A
Version: N/AReleased: 2/14/2023Last change: N/A